Nireus Aquaculture Restructuring Gives Creditor Banks 75 Percent of Equity
SEAFOODNEWS.COM [Reuters] - March 27, 2015 -
Major Greek fish farming company Nireus Aquaculture has signed an MOU with its creditor banks to restructure its loans.
The capitalization of its loans amounts to 58.6 million euros ($64.46 million) by issuing new shares of 0.30 euros per share, thus passing 75 percent of the share capital of the Company to creditor banks
